Target poised for market share gains despite short-term challenges, analysts believe

Target poised for market share gains despite short-term challenges, analysts believe

Target Corp (NYSE:TGT) remains well-positioned in the long term as consumer spending rebounds, analysts at Jefferies have reiterated after the retailer's shares tanked more than 20% on a disappointing quarterly report with weak holiday period guidance. Target on Wednesday guided Q4 flat comparable sales, below the consensus of 1.3%, and adjusted earnings per share (EPS) in the range of $8.30 to $8.90, below Street estimates of $9 to $9.70.
